Control System Analyst/Engineer

Job

·  Candidate shall conduct remote base survey and interviews for refined data on areas of interest. This initial survey will be conducted after analysis of RFI and open-source materials have been accomplished to identify information gaps in the base’s CI/CS.

·  Provides guidance on multiple technology products and services to address Control Systems and Critical Infrastructure (CI) requirements. Provides technical guidance and advice to the 262 IWAS staff in accomplishing specified technical team objectives.

·  Shall coordinate between the Base Civil Engineer, Base Agencies, (Users, Safety, Environmental, Bio-Environmental, Fire, etc), outside agencies (Architect/Engineer, Airport/Base, local utilities, etc), Contracting Officers, and Contractors and their representatives for collection of Requests for Information (RFI).

·  Shall collect and review responses from RFI, the Base Agencies and prepare data for input to designated personnel for scope refinements. Candidate will examine data gathered from RFI’s and determine the scope of the unknown/unanswered data and submit to 262 IWAS personnel for addition to system target list for site visit.

·  Collect applicable CS data and materials to include product data material, cut sheets, design documents and drawings. Data will be organized and communicated to 262 IWAS personnel.

·  Produce initial report on collected RFI and site survey data on base Control Systems (CS).  This report will include analysis of base infrastructure and interdependent vulnerabilities, systems’ use analysis, and infrastructure component breakdown.  A draft map of the architecture of the CI/CS will be provided to 262 IWAS personnel upon completion of site survey.

·  Collects CS data and utilize AUTOCAD, Visio or other modeling software to create a model of the base control system. Model will be of a detailed 2D/3D nature showing major system nodes, identified vulnerabilities, systemic interdependencies, and nodal centers of gravity. The Model end results shall merit submission to the final customer.

·  Candidate shall produce relevant documentation pertaining to base control systems. This documentation provided will be in the form of, but not limited to, a detailed analysis final report; utilizing data gained from RFI’s, the initial report on the base CS, and open-source data.  The final report includes a fully detailed analysis of the base CS and how it manages the base’s infrastructure. The analysis includes process analysis, process interdependency, known vulnerabilities of the CS as applied, configured, or manufactured.

·  Candidate shall work with designated 262 IWAS personnel to refine initial report data on specific areas of interest.

·  Candidate shall create and administer training on CS. This training is provided to a trainer/instructor for the creation of class syllabus, class topic creation, equipment familiarization, and CI/CS overview education.
